Hoosiers Snowed Under by Purdue in Barn Burner Game

The Indiana Hoosiers women’s basketball team suffered an 80-69 loss to the Purdue Boilermakers, marking their ninth consecutive defeat. Despite a strong start, turnovers and a disastrous second quarter led to their downfall. Lenee Beaumont and Shay Ciezki were standout performers, but the team’s overall struggles continued as they lost the Barn Burner Trophy.

Turnovers Tell the Story, But Hoosiers Still Find a Way

Indiana’s offense sputtered but its grit prevailed. Despite tying a program-worst 28 turnovers, the Hoosiers fought through Marshall’s relentless press to claim a 57–51 win Tuesday night. With a young roster still learning to gel, Indiana looks to grow stronger ahead of Sunday’s Florida State matchup.

‘Big Z’ Breaks Out: Socka-Nguemen Dominates as Hoosiers Crush Lipscomb

In her first regular-season game as a Hoosier, forward Zania “Big Z” Socka-Nguemen delivered a breakout performance — scoring 19 points on 9-of-10 shooting and commanding both ends of the floor. After battling injuries and foul trouble early in her career, she’s proving she’s built for Bloomington.
Hoosiers Women Uses Strong First Quarter to Pound Lipscomb 80-46

The Indiana Hoosiers (1-0) opened up the 2025-26 season with a 80-46 win over the Lipscomb Bison (0-1) behind a 15-0 first quarter. With the score tied 6-6 the Hoosiers used good defense and a quick run out game to rattle off 15-straight points over a 3:40 span of the first quarter.
